    MAN v FAT provide year-round men’s weight loss and wellbeing communities in the form of Football & Rugby clubs. They’re exclusively designed for men with a BMI of 27.5 and above’ Launched in 2016 by male weight loss specialists, MAN v FAT appeals to men who love football or rugby and hate being fat!
    What makes these clubs unique is that the coach weighs each player before their game. Players earn bonus goals for their weight loss so the league is decided not only on points won, but pounds lost.The clubs have been hugely successful with players losing hundreds of thousands of lbs since the programme launched in January 2016 - this has led to the FA and Sport England endorsing our work and supporting the programme.
